The first big events of the jam-packed 2021 soccer calendar are in the books.

The first took place of the field, as Palmeiras took on River Plate and Boca Juniors faced Santos on Tuesday and Wednesday night, respectively, in the second legs of their CONMEBOL Copa Libertadores semifinals series. To say it was madness is an understatement. The second notable event happened off the field in the form of the 2021 NWSL Draft.

On this week’s episode of the “NESN Soccer Podcast,” Marc DiBenedetto and Marcus Kwesi O’Mard explain why Trinity Rodman, daughter of NBA legend Dennis Rodman, headlined the NWSL and why River Plate and the other sides continued the Copa Libertadores’ tradition of producing must-see action.
